2016-07-21 28 views
0

我正在使用neo4j版本3.0.3企业版。我在线完整备份有问题 - 在第二部分(一致性检查?)期间,它始终在同一点挂起。 当我中断这个完整的备份时,接下来我可以做没有任何错误的增量备份。数据库有82GB。我试过设置: tools.consistency_checker.check_indexes = false tools.consistency_checker.check_label_scan_store = false 但它没有帮助。Problam与neo4j版本3.0.3完全在线备份

+0

一致性检查可能会消耗一些时间。你到目前为止等了多久。到那时为止的输出是多少? –

+0

应对文件大约需要半小时。一致性检查挂在65%(这意味着没有错误,警告,只是我看到65%的进度条)我等待完成约8小时,它仍然挂起,所以我打断了它。直到我中断,在CPU上的负载很高,并使用内存。我尝试添加java选项来调整它,但它没有解决问题(JAVA_OPTS =“ - Xmx44g -XX:ParallelGCThreads = 7”) – Przemek

+0

尝试获取踩踏转储(通过jstack或kill -3)以了解什么JVM在达到65%时正在进行。 –

回答

0

我有同样的问题。我解决了将Neo4j更新到版本3.0.5。

+0

我升级到版本3.0.6,仍然有完整备份的问题 – Przemek